VBA Val-functie

Inhoudsopgave

Deze zelfstudie laat zien hoe u de Val VBA-functie gebruikt.

Val-functie

VBA Val Expressie naar getal converteren

De VBA Val-functie converteert een uitdrukking naar een getal. De functie Val retourneert 0 als het eerste teken niet-numeriek is. Het negeert spaties en stopt met evalueren zodra het een teken vindt dat geen numerieke betekenis heeft.

12345678910111213141516171819 Sub ValVoorbeeld_1()MsgBox Val("Hallo wereld!") 'Resultaat is: 0MsgBox Val("1Hallo wereld!") 'Resultaat is: 1MsgBox Val("Hallo wereld!1") 'Resultaat is: 0MsgBox Val("1600 Pennsylvania Avenue NW, Washington, DC 20500, Verenigde Staten")'Resultaat is: 1600MsgBox Val("1 2 3 4 5") 'Resultaat is: 12345MsgBox Val("1 2A 3 4 5") 'Resultaat is: 12MsgBox Val ("12.34 5") 'Resultaat is: 12.345MsgBox Val("67,8 9") 'Resultaat is: 67MsgBox Val("27 28 High Street") 'Resultaat is: 2728MsgBox Val(" 27 28 High Street") 'Resultaat is: 2728MsgBox Val("27 - 28 High Street") 'Resultaat is: 27Einde sub
wave wave wave wave wave